Smooth SN2' reactions in α-alkynyl and -allenyl oxiranes, in esters derived from α-allenic alcohols, and in the bis(methanesulfonate) derived from 1,4-dihydroxy-2-butyne were observed with the reagent <(trimethylsilyl)methyl>copper(I).In this way, several allylic silanes bearing functional groups became available.Another route to functionally substituted allylic silanes was elaborated by adding <(trimethylsilyl)methyl>copper(I) or its homocuprate derivative to alkynes such as 2-alkynoic esters, ethoxyacetylene, 1-alkynyl sulfides, and 1-alkynyl sulfones.The addition reactions appeared to occur regiospecifically and in many cases also with high stereoselectivity.A 1,4-bis<(trimethylsilyl)methyl>-substituted butatriene derivative could be obtained by sequential addition of the bis<(trimethylsilyl)methyl>cuprate compound and methyl iodide to a 1-alkynyl sulfide.For one case it was shown that the addition of <(trimethylsilyl)methyl>copper(I) to 1-alkynyl sulfones can be used to prepare sulfur-free 1-alkenes bearing in the β-position the (trimethylsilyl)methyl group.
